Produced in very limited quantities from the hills of La Morra, Giarborina Langhe 2018 is a refined and expressive Nebbiolo that reflects both heritage and precision. The wine comes from two distinct parcels, one planted in 1948 and the other in 1989, rooted in clay and sandy soils with south and south-east exposure, giving elegance, freshness, and aromatic clarity.
In the glass, it shows a bright ruby red colour with graceful garnet reflections. The nose is intense and balsamic, opening with aromas of small red fruits, rose petals, and delicate floral notes. On the palate, it is fresh and vibrant, with flavours of raspberry and red berries, fine structure, and beautifully balanced acidity. The finish is persistent and harmonious, showcasing Nebbiolo’s classic finesse rather than power.
Vinified with a short maceration of 3–4 days in temperature-controlled rotary fermenters and aged for 18 months in new French barriques, this wine offers depth without heaviness. An elegant companion to red meats and soft to medium-aged cheeses, it is a distinctive and polished expression of Langhe Nebbiolo.
